我刚刚在Tidyverse风格指南的第2.2.3节中发现了“embracing operator” {{ }}。 在R中,"embracing operator" {{ }} 是用于将表达式嵌入到字符串中的一种方法。
我想使用summarize函数编写一个灵活的函数,满足以下要求: 聚合函数由用户提供 聚合函数可能使用数据本身中的变量作为进一步的参数。 一个很好的例子是用户提供fun=weighted.mean()并指定权重参数w。 目前,我正在尝试使用...,但问题在于我没有找到一种方式使......
我正在使用map2和mutate修改foo中的嵌套数据帧,并且我想根据foo$name在每个嵌套数据帧中命名一个变量。我不确定在这里使用非标准评估(NSE)/tidyeval去引用的正确语法。 library(tidyverse) foo <- mtcars %>% gro...